length of the two parrell sides of a trapazium are 8.5cm and11.5cm respectively and it's height is 4.2cm find its area​

Answer:

42 cm²

Step-by-step explanation:

length of first parallel Side (a) = 8.5cm

length of second parallel Side (b) = 11.5cm

height (h) = 4.2cm

area of trapezium = ½ x ( a+ b ) x h

= ½ x ( 8.5 cm + 11.5 cm ) x 4.2cm

= ½ x 20 cm x 4.2cm

= 10cm x 4.2 cm

= 42cm²
